Skittles's Story

Skittles is approximately 6 months old and although she has had a rough start to her path, she is ready to have a home of her own . <br/><br/>She is up to date on her vaccines, spayed and microchipped. <br/><br/>Initially, she was the shyest of the pack - hence her name. Over time, she has outpaced a few of her siblings with being brave and curious. She is still a little worried about people but every day she is getting more confident and secure. She will come sniff and kiss your fingers but every day is getting better. <br/><br/>Transportation always available! <br/><br/>Adoption fee includes vaccines, spay and microchip
